在VSCode中配置C++调试器是一项重要的任务,它可以帮助开发人员在编写和调试C++代码时提供便利。下面是完善且全面的答案:
配置C++调试器的步骤如下:
- 安装VSCode:首先,确保已经安装了最新版本的VSCode编辑器。可以从官方网站(https://code.visualstudio.com/)下载并按照指示进行安装。
- 安装C++扩展:在VSCode中,点击左侧的扩展图标(四个方块组成的图标),搜索并安装C++扩展。这个扩展提供了C++开发所需的工具和功能。
- 配置调试器:在VSCode中,点击左侧的调试图标(类似于一个虫子的图标),然后点击顶部的齿轮图标,选择"C++ (GDB/LLDB)"作为调试环境。
- 创建调试配置文件:在VSCode中,点击左侧的调试图标,然后点击顶部的下拉菜单,选择"添加配置"。选择"C++ (GDB/LLDB)",这将在.vscode文件夹中创建一个launch.json文件。
- 配置调试器路径:在launch.json文件中,找到"program"字段,并将其设置为要调试的C++可执行文件的路径。
- 配置编译器路径:在launch.json文件中,找到"miDebuggerPath"字段,并将其设置为C++编译器的路径。例如,对于GCC编译器,可以将其设置为"/usr/bin/g++"。
- 配置调试参数:在launch.json文件中,找到"args"字段,并将其设置为要传递给可执行文件的命令行参数。例如,如果要传递一个文件名作为参数,可以将其设置为"${file}"。
- 启动调试器:在VSCode中,点击左侧的调试图标,然后点击顶部的绿色播放按钮,以启动调试器。调试器将会编译并执行你的C++代码,并在调试控制台中显示输出。
C++调试器的配置可以帮助开发人员在开发过程中快速定位和解决问题。它可以让开发人员逐行调试代码,查看变量的值,设置断点等。通过使用C++调试器,开发人员可以更加高效地开发和调试C++应用程序。
腾讯云提供了一系列与C++开发相关的产品和服务,包括云服务器、容器服务、函数计算等。这些产品可以帮助开发人员在云端进行C++应用程序的开发、部署和运行。具体的产品介绍和链接如下:
- 云服务器(ECS):腾讯云的云服务器提供了高性能、可扩展的计算资源,可以用于运行C++应用程序。了解更多信息,请访问:https://cloud.tencent.com/product/cvm
- 容器服务(TKE):腾讯云的容器服务可以帮助开发人员快速部署和管理容器化的C++应用程序。了解更多信息,请访问:https://cloud.tencent.com/product/tke
- 函数计算(SCF):腾讯云的函数计算可以帮助开发人员以事件驱动的方式运行C++函数。了解更多信息,请访问:https://cloud.tencent.com/product/scf
通过使用这些腾讯云的产品和服务,开发人员可以更好地利用云计算的优势来开发和运行C++应用程序。